TEHRAN (FNA)- The Islamic State of Iraq and the Levant (ISIL) terrorist group killed three Chinese militants who joined its ranks in Syria and Iraq and later attempted to flee.
Chinas Global Times newspaper on Thursday cited an unnamed Kurdish security official as saying that a Chinese man was "arrested, tried and shot dead" in Syria in late September after he became disillusioned with militancy and attempted to return to Turkey to attend university, Reuters said.
Another two Chinese militants were beheaded in late December in Iraq, along with 11 others from six countries. ISIL militants "charged them with treason and accused them of trying to escape", according to the source.
